发明名称 Touch screen display device with in-set signals, driver circuit for the touch screen display device, and method for driving the touch screen display device
摘要 A touch screen display device is discussed. The device uses common electrodes, which are formed for display images, as touch electrodes. In a display interval, the common electrodes receive a common voltage and allow images to be displayed. In a touch sensing interval corresponding to a non-display interval of a single frame of plural frames, the common electrodes are driven as the touch electrodes and allow a touch position to be sensed. When the touch sensing interval is terminated, the data voltages which had been applied to the data lines before the touch sensing interval are re-applied to the data lines. As such, when a succeeding display interval starts after the touch sensing interval, the reduction of charging voltage in a pixel can be prevented or reduced. Therefore, a picture fault or an image fault can be prevented.

主权项 1. A driver circuit for driving a touch screen display device, the touch screen display device comprising a panel including a plurality of gate lines, a plurality of data lines, a plurality of pixels defined at intersections of the gate lines and the data lines, and a plurality of common electrodes, the panel being driven in at least a first display period, a first touch period subsequent to the first display period, a second display period subsequent to the first touch period, and a second touch period subsequent to the second display period, and a first group of the gate lines being driven sequentially during the first display period and a second group of the gate lines being driven sequentially during the second display period, the driver circuit comprising: first circuitry to drive the data lines during the first display period and the second display period; second circuitry to provide a touch drive signal to one or more of the common electrodes during the first touch period and the second touch period to detect a touch; and a memory to store first in-set signals, the first in-set signals corresponding to first data signals driven to the data lines when a last gate line of the first group of the gate lines is driven during the first display period, the first in-set signals stored in the memory prior to the first touch period and the first in-set signals being supplied from the memory and driven to the data lines during a first data insertion period subsequent to the first touch period but prior to the second display period to precharge the data lines for the second display period prior to the second display period.
